Now in its Fourth Edition, Born to Talk: An Introduction to Speech and Language Development traces development through real time with attention to how the various components of language are integrated in a single child's journey to adult language.

 

Suitable for majors and non-majors, undergraduate and graduate students alike, this text provides a comprehensive view of speech and language development written in a reader-friendly manner. In addition to a real-time presentation of speech and language development, the book contains information on theories of language development, cognitive development, the anatomy and physiology of speech, language diversity, and communication disorders. It also includes revised sections on African American English, Hispanic English, cultural diversity in the public schools, adolescent and adult language, and a much expanded section on fluency disorders.

 

The Fourth Edition features a new and unique chapter on bilingualism.  It has been updated throughout with to reflect current research and topics, such as Asian English. To improve the organization, Ch 10 is condensed and information on anatomy and physiology has been moved to the Appendix.  Four new tables are added to visually supplement the text.

Highlights of the New Edition

  • A new chapter, One Tongue – Two or More Languages, thoroughly addresses the issue of bilingualism, a topic often under represented in competing language development texts.
  • Chapter 10 Speech and Language Disorders has been condensed to present information on phonological, voice and fluency disorders in a basic fashion.
  • Four new tables have been added to visually supplement the text (Chs. 1, 6 and 8).
  • References have been updated throughout the text, insuring currency and accuracy of information.
  • Substantive changes have been incorporated to the contents of many chapters to keep the text up-to-date and competitive in the speech and language development discipline (Chs. 1-6 and 8).
  • Chapter 8 Language Diversity: Regional, Social/Cultural, and Gender Differences now contains a section on Asian English, a new hot topic in language texts.
  • Inclusion of information on the anatomy and physiology that supports speech, language, and hearing in human beings has been moved from the body of the book to a supportive role in the Appendix.
